The landscape of robotic applications is significantly shaped by the type of DC motors employed, each serving distinct functions that enhance performance and efficiency. Brushed DC motors, known for their simplicity and cost-effectiveness, are commonly utilized in various robotics projects. Their torque-dense characteristics make them particularly suitable for applications requiring reliable movement, such as humanoid robots and robotic legs that mimic natural gait and terrain navigation. These motors are a popular choice in early-stage development due to their ease of integration and operational familiarity.
On the other hand, Brushless DC (BLDC) motors stand out due to their efficiency and longevity. Unlike their brushed counterparts, BLDC motors reduce energy loss and maintenance needs, making them ideal for advanced robotic systems that demand high performance. Their superior torque-to-weight ratio and smooth operation are essential for intricate movements in applications like robotic arms and manipulators. When selecting robot DC motors for your projects, understanding performance metrics such as speed, torque, and efficiency is crucial. Speed, measured in revolutions per minute (RPM), determines how quickly a motor can operate. According to a recent industry report by the International Journal of Robotics, the optimal speed for most robotics applications generally falls between 2000 to 6000 RPM. However, the required speed largely depends on the specific task and the intended use of the robot.
Torque, another vital metric, reflects the motor's ability to perform work. It is measured in Newton-meters (Nm) and indicates how much rotational force a motor can deliver. For instance, a study by the Association for Unmanned Vehicle Systems International (AUVSI) highlights that motors with a torque rating above 0.5 Nm are ideal for applications that involve lifting or moving heavy loads. Coupled with speed, these factors create a comprehensive picture of a motor's performance capabilities.
Finally, efficiency, often expressed as a percentage, indicates how effectively a motor converts electrical energy into mechanical energy. Research shows that high-efficiency motors can operate at up to 90% efficiency or greater, significantly reducing energy consumption and heat generation. For projects requiring extended operation times, selecting motors with high efficiency not only enhances performance but also prolongs the lifespan of the machinery, making them an essential consideration for robotics enthusiasts and professionals alike.

When integrating DC motors into your robot projects, it's crucial to consider the specific requirements of your application. One effective tip is to match the motor's torque and speed specifications with your project's demands. For example, if your robot requires precision movements, selecting a DC motor with a higher torque and lower speed will enhance control. Conversely, for applications that prioritize speed, such as racing bots, higher RPM motors would be ideal.
Another important aspect to consider is the power supply. Ensure that the voltage and current ratings of your DC motors are compatible with your power source. Using an appropriate battery or power adapter can prevent underperformance or damage to your motors. Additionally, it’s beneficial to incorporate motor drivers that can safely handle the electrical load, providing more control and protection for your motors.
Lastly, don't overlook the importance of proper heat dissipation. Continuous operation of DC motors can generate heat, which might affect performance and lifespan. Integrating heat sinks or even a cooling fan can help maintain optimal operating temperatures. By following these tips, you can significantly enhance the performance and reliability of your robot projects.
